Methodology Overview:
The authors of this article employed a systematic review and meta-analysis methodology to synthesize existing research on the effects of music therapy on postoperative pain management. This methodology involves a rigorous and systematic approach to locate, assess, and analyze relevant articles.

The systematic review method allows researchers to comprehensively collect and review the available literature pertaining to a specific research question. By utilizing a predetermined set of criteria, the authors can filter out irrelevant or low-quality studies, ensuring that the review is comprehensive and reliable.

Moreover, the meta-analysis technique employed in this study combines the quantitative results from multiple primary studies, allowing for a more robust and accurate synthesis of findings. By pooling data from various studies, the authors can quantify the overall effect size and statistical significance of music therapy on postoperative pain management. The application of statistical tests enhances the reliability and validity of the findings.

Reasons for Choosing the Methodology:
The authors chose a systematic review and meta-analysis methodology for several reasons. Firstly, this approach permits the synthesis of existing evidence related to the effectiveness of music therapy in postoperative pain management. By conducting a systematic review, the authors can identify and analyze studies across multiple databases and sources, minimizing the bias associated with individual studies and providing a comprehensive overview.

Secondly, by employing a meta-analysis, the authors can integrate the results of individual studies through statistical techniques to obtain an overall quantifiable effect size. This approach helps in determining the generalizability of the findings and assessing the strength of the evidence supporting the use of music therapy for pain management in the postoperative setting.

Additionally, systematic reviews and meta-analyses provide a structured framework to evaluate the quality of evidence, and the methodology ensures transparency and replicability. By following rigorous guidelines, such as the Preferred Reporting Items for Systematic Reviews and Meta-Analyses (PRISMA), the authors ensure the credibility of their review.
